Gattuso in for a long injury lay-off.

As if the injury crisis for Milan wasn't enough, they have now been dubbed a fatal blow as there midfield star Gennaro Gattuso is set to be on the sidelines for nearly six-months. Gattuso picked up a knock on his knee against Catania on the weekend but he managed to play the full 90minutes, a miracle in itself.

This only goes to show how much of a team player Rino really is. His passion to succeed and his will to never give up defines the perfect Milan player. His desire to do well for and with the team has seen him win over all the hearts of the Milanisti. The fans are only praying that he will over come this injury like he did the last knee injury in good time.

The fighting-midfielder sustained a serious knee injury back in 2007 against Atalanta where it was said he would be out for 5 months, however, Rino fought his way back and he was back on the field in three months. The new injury, however, is more serious as it is suspected that he has torn his anterior cruciate ligament.

The World Cup winner will undergo tests this afternoon in Antwerp to discover the intensity of the injury. Best of Luck to Gattuso, hopefully it all goes well.
